DHCP across Stacked Switches
I have 1x GSM4352 and 2x GSM4328 stacked switches via fiber and a M4250 10GX2 with a copper link. These switches are the backbone for a standalone AVoverIP network. The system is function well for the AV over IP but I need to add APs across the buidling to enable wireless control of the system. Since there is no internet connection or router it is my understanding that I will need to set one of the switches as the DHCP server in order for the APs and wireless clients to function. I have found this article on how to setup a VLAN and DHCP server but my question is on what switch do I do this? or all switches? And will this have any negative effect on my already well functioning AV over IP setup?
